Passionfruit, Banana and Orange Jellies

My dad loved jelly (jello) and my mum always had some made up for him in the refrigerator. Sometimes she just made up packet ones and other times she would make up lovely home made recipes for him. This is one of the ones that I can remember her making up. It is so easy to make and worth taking that little bit of extra effort by making your own.

INGREDIENTS:

1/4 cup passionfruit pulp (about 4 passionfruit)
1 1/2 cups freshly squeezed orange juice
1 1/2 tablespoons CSR smart sugar ( I use half sugar and half splenda)
2 1/2 teaspoons gelatine powder
fresh banana slices to serve (mango is also nice)

METHOD:

Divide the passionfruit between 4 serving glasses
Blend orange juice and sugar in a small saucepan, stirring over a low heat until dissolved. Remove from heat and sprinkle gelatine over the top.
Whisk until gelatine has dissolved. Set aside to cool slightly.
Spoon gelatine mixture over the passionfruit pulp.
Refrigerate fir about 2 - 3 hours or jelly has set.
Serve topped with sliced banana or mango and some light vanilla icecream if desired.
